In 2022 Ena City Japan participated in a pilot deploying the Ricoh Blockchain Platform to record and verify renewable energy produced and consumed by municipal public facilities. The Ricoh Blockchain Platform, a Blockchain Platform, was used as a distributed ledger to trace generation and consumption events and to capture environmental value for conversion into localized credits intended for economic circulation. The implementation emphasized a renewable energy distribution record capability and traceability workflows, with configuration aligned to energy asset registration, transaction recording, timestamped provenance, and credit issuance processes consistent with blockchain-based energy tracking. Functional terminology in the deployment included distributed ledger records, tokenization of environmental value, and automated recording of meter-derived events to support issuance workflows. The October 2022 trial involved collaboration between Ricoh, NGK and IHI and integrated metering and production/consumption data from Ena City public facilities into the Ricoh Blockchain Platform. Governance for the pilot centered on record validation rules and issuance criteria for environmental credits, accompanied by pilot-level data sharing arrangements among participants to enable local economic circulation of the credits.

In 2022, Ihi Japan deployed the Ricoh Blockchain Platform in a decarbonization trial in Ena City, Japan, integrating blockchain recordkeeping into its environmental value management activities. The initiative combined IHI's ILIPS environmental value platform with Ricoh's renewable-energy record technology, and NGK participated as a collaborator in the deployment. The Ricoh Blockchain Platform, a Blockchain Platform, served as the foundational ledger for recording renewable-energy consumption and storage events and for formalizing environmental value artifacts. The implementation focused on converting renewable-energy consumption and storage events into J-Credits, using blockchain-based recordkeeping and automated conversion workflows to create tradeable environmental value. The environment management capability was configured to accept event-level inputs from energy production and storage systems, standardize those events inside ILIPS, and record immutable transactions on the Ricoh Blockchain Platform to support downstream credit issuance. Integrations explicitly included IHI's ILIPS environmental value platform and Ricoh's renewable-energy record technology, with NGK engaged for operational collaboration. Operational coverage was scoped to the Ena City decarbonization trial and the business functions impacted were environmental value management, carbon accounting, and energy operations. Governance adjustments centered on aligning verification and conversion processes between ILIPS and the Ricoh Blockchain Platform to streamline credit conversion and enable trading of environmental value. The implementation emphasized automated conversion workflows and ledger-based provenance to support transparent credit lifecycle management across participating organizations.

In 2022, NGK Insulators implemented the Ricoh Blockchain Platform to run a proof of concept that tracks the generation, storage and consumption of renewable electricity in its NAS batteries. This work sits inside NGK’s Corporate NV Creation division, a 100 person unit created to bridge advanced research and commercial products, and aligns with the company goal to increase revenues from carbon neutrality and digital society initiatives from about 30 percent of ¥510 billion to 50 percent by 2030 and 80 percent by 2050, with four fifths of R&D spend directed to those areas. The Ricoh Blockchain Platform deployment was configured to provide a permissioned Blockchain Platform ledger, an asset registry for energy provenance, and smart contract capabilities to record and settle energy transfer events. The implementation ingests telemetry from NAS battery management and energy management systems to write immutable generation, storage and consumption events to the ledger, and it maintains an audit trail and credential records for traceable renewable electricity tokens and certificates. Operational scope for the initiative covers R&D teams and the Corporate NV Creation group, along with energy operations and commercial teams focused on productizing electricity as a service. Governance was organized through the new division, which centralized proof of concept management, data stewardship and the hand off path from demonstration to productization, aligning blockchain recordkeeping with NGK’s product and services roadmap. NGK is currently running demonstration tests on the Ricoh Blockchain Platform, with the stated objective that more traceable renewable electricity will be easier to share, trade and value, and that this capability will support new service models for grid stabilization and renewable energy commercialization. No quantitative outcomes were provided in the source, the narrative focuses on structural implementation, integration points and governance around the Blockchain Platform deployment.
